MOUNT EDEN DESTRUCTOR.

THE MAYOR EXPLAINS. The Mayor of Mount Eden (Mr. .7. W; Shaekelford) was considerably heckled at the Empire Theatre, Dominion Road, last night, when he set out prior to Miss Melville's political meeting, to explain the situation in regard to the proposed erection of a destructor in the borough.

The Mayor strenuously denied that j there was any "star! chamber" or hole-in-1 the-corner procedure about the matter. ' The destructor was decided upon at a special meeting of the open council, and its minutes were approved of by a general meeting, at which "the councillor j who was making all the fuss" never' raised his voice in protest, though lie i had formally opposed the scheme at the special meeting. He (tlie Mayor) con-j tended that the destructor would be j harmless and a good investment, and i would not detract from the value of i neighbouring property —he had n property in Dominion Road almost adjacent.! The sum of €5000 was paid for the site.' (Loud howls from the rear). He pave! the name of the agent from whom it was ! bought, and said anyone could go there and inquire who got the commission.
